Piers Morgan has called Meghan Markle a ‘hypocrite’ for publishing a kids’ book about a father’s bond with his child.

The outspoken TV presenter thinks that it’s ‘beyond parody’ as she reportedly ‘ruined the ties between Charles and Prince Harry’ and doesn’t speak to her own father. 

In his column for the Daily Mail, he penned: “The whole notion of Meghan Markle dishing out advice to anyone about the relationship between fathers and children is absolutely ridiculous given the appalling relationships she and her husband have with their own fathers.

“This new book about father-children relationships is just another example of Meghan Markle’s never-ending penchant for preaching what she never practices.

“If she really cared about father-child relationships, she’d take a chauffeur-driven limousine on the hour-long trip to see her own father, who’s never even met either Harry or Archie.

“And if she really cared about father-child relationships, she would never have trashed Harry’s family on global TV in the horrible way that she did, causing yet more damage, possibly irreparably, to Harry’s relationship with his father.”

The 56-year-old then went on to call Markle a ‘cynical disingenuous manipulator’ who is ‘intent on wrecking the Royal Family’s image’. 

Morgan has been at war with the Duchess of Sussex ever since her explosive interview with Oprah Winfrey.

In the tell-all, the 39-year-old alleged that she had been left feeling suicidal when working as a Senior Royal. 

She confessed: “But I knew that if I didn’t say that [to Harry], I would do it [hurt myself]. I just didn’t want to be alive anymore.

“That was a very clear and real and frightening constant thought.”

However, Morgan insisted that she was lying and ended up quitting his job on Good Morning Britain over his comments.
